I had a special viewing today of the film, Economics of Happiness. This is a must see film for those who are looking to move away from the consumer culture and global corporatization.

I am 100% on board with ISEC, the International Society for Ecology and Culture. From their web site:

Across the world millions of people are actively resisting the process of corporate globalization while simultaneously building viable alternatives. Join the movement! View our expanding list of ‘organizations and initiatives for change’.

ISEC’s mission is to protect and renew ecological and social well being by promoting a systemic shift away from economic globalization towards localization. Through its ‘education for action’ programs, ISEC develops innovative models and tools to catalyze collaboration for strategic change at the community and international level.
